Fun question: How would you plan your night if you were going to MNSSHP solo? I love meeting characters and with kids and husband with me, we focus more on rides. I'm hoping to figure out the best plan to meet the most characters, starting with the seven dwarfs.
I always go solo and have a terrific time!! If you have always gone with your family this is your chance to think about the things YOU really enjoy. What things have you bypassed in the past that you might do this time, during the party or otherwise? I really enjoy doing the character meets and get the one-day photopass/memory maker. Then you get all of the character shots and all of the magic shots you take included. I think it is $59 this year. It will work if you are in another park earlier in the day too. Being solo you can move around the park much quicker and easier than when you have a group with you. Have a blast and be a kid for the night.
